I'll Be Seeing You

It's been a wondrous, event-filled journey since the first group of 12 Vocal Majority singers gathered in 1971 to find out what it might take to become the world's finest all-male choral group. Under the creative guidance and charisma of Musical Director Jim Clancy, the group has grown to well over 100 of the most professional amateur singers in America. In addition, the Vocal Majority has:

performed for Presidents Ford, Reagan and Bush a total of eight times;
captured five Gold Medals as Best In The World in competition sponsored by the Barbershop Music Society;
appeared twice on network television;
entertained audiences in Toronto, Kansas City, San Francisco, Los Angeles, Denver, St. Louis, Providence, Salt Lake City, San Antonio, Houston, Tampa, Minneapolis, Pittsburgh, Washington DC, Indianapolis and Toledo.

It seems appropriate that this, our tenth album, has it's title song, I'll Be Seeing You. Not only is the song a classic from the nostalgic American music years of the 1920s through the 1950s, but it expresses the hopeful statement that the members of this outstanding group will be performing for you very shortly in your own part of the world.
